    Composition of Our Science and Technology Investments

To meet current and emerging warfighter needs and deliver future force capabilities, the Office of Naval Research invests in 90 percent of its portfolio in mid- and long-term research while allowing for responsive, limited near-term technology insertions.

Organizational Outputs

Science and technology investments enable the technical superiority of our naval forces by producing knowledge and transitions, and growing a healthy science and engineering workforce.

Science on Two Tiers

Our directorates oversee portfolios for discovery and invention, future naval capabilities, innovative naval prototypes and more. At the department level, ONR investigates, researches and supports technology focus areas outlined in the Naval Science & Technology Strategic Plan.

International Presence

ONR Global extends beyond U.S. borders to build partnerships with leading researchers around the globe. This international arm reaches four continents and numerous commands within the fleet, and opens collaboration opportunities around the globe.
